Mars and New Castle are an even 3-3 against one another since April of 2023, but likely not for long. The Fightin' Planets will head out to challenge the Hurricanes at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. Mars has given up an average of 11.2 runs per game this season, but Monday's game will give them a chance to turn things around.
Mars is coming in off a wild two-game stretch: after soaring to 16 runs on Wednesday, they were much more limited against North Hills on Friday. They lost 15-0 to the Indians. The Fightin' Planets haven't had much luck with the Indians recently, as the team has come up short the last nine times they've met.
Meanwhile, New Castle put another one in the bag on Wednesday to keep their perfect season alive. They came out on top against North Hills by a score of 5-2. The five-run effort marked the Hurricanes' lowest-scoring game of the season, but in the end it didn't matter.
Zoie Shields sp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ered only one earned (and one unearned) run on six hits. She has been nothing but reliable: she hasn't given up more than two walks in three consecutive appearances.
On the hitting side, Mikayla Digennaro and Angie Gallo did most of the damage at the plate: Digennaro went 1-for-3 with one home run, three RBI, and one stolen base, while Gallo went 2-for-4 with one home run, two runs, and one stolen base. That home run marked the first that Gallo has launched this season. The team also got some help courtesy of Aliyah Stalcynski, who went 2-for-3 with two stolen bases, one run, and one double.
Mars' defeat dropped their record down to 1-4. As for New Castle, their win bumped their record up to 5-0.
Monday's matchup will be a test for both teams' pitchers. Mars hasn't had any issues making contact this season, having earned a batting average of .313. However, it's not like New Castle struggles in that department as they've averaged .462. With both teams so capable at the plate, fans should be ready for an impressive hitting performance.
